The Heart of the Pack: Lightman's Currency
At the core of this experience lies the robust economy system powered by the Lightman's Currency mod. Unlike basic barter systems found in other addons, this implementation allows for a fully functional monetary ecosystem. Players can mint their own coins, create custom bank accounts, and set up sophisticated shop interfaces using the Shopkeepers mod integration. You aren't just trading items; you are managing inflation, setting prices based on scarcity, and creating a progression curve that feels rewarding and logical.
Imagine walking into a village you built and purchasing goods with gold ingots you mined yourself, or selling your automated wheat farm output to villagers for steady income. The customization options are endless, allowing server admins or single-player users to tweak drop rates, currency values, and shop limits to fit their preferred playstyle. Industrial Might with Create
An economy needs production, and nothing delivers industrial satisfaction quite like the Create mod. In Economycraft for Minecraft, you will find yourself building intricate contraptions to automate your resource processing. From windmill-powered crushing wheels to complex conveyor belt systems that sort and distribute goods to your various shops, the mechanical possibilities are vast. The synergy between Create's kinetic energy and the economic requirements of the pack creates a perfect feedback loop: you build machines to generate wealth, then use that wealth to buy better components for even bigger machines.
The pack includes over 270 mods, all selected to complement this central theme without causing bloat. Every addition serves a purpose, whether it is providing new materials to process, adding transportation methods for your goods, or enhancing the visual fidelity of your factories. Quests and Community Features
To guide new players through this complex web of mechanics, Economycraft includes a comprehensive quest book available in multiple languages, including English (en_US), Brazilian Portuguese (pt_BR), and European Portuguese (pt_PT). These quests act as a tutorial, gently introducing you to the currency system, machine building, and automation techniques. They provide clear objectives and rewards, ensuring you always have a goal to work toward.
